She was born the daughter of Charles and Hattie (Crow) Mayo, on April 25, 1907 in West Olive, Michigan. She married Jefferson Willey in 1927, in Farwell, and he preceded her in death in 1974. Mrs. Willey had retired as the Clare Elementary School Librarian. She was a member of the Farwell Rebekah Lodge and the Farwell Church of Christ. Survivors include her three sons: Jefferson F. Willey of Rosebush, Edward and Camilla Willey and Joseph and Beverly Willey, all of Farwell, nine grandchildren, 16 great-grandchildren, and two great-great-grand children. She was preceded in death by a grandson, Steven and four siblings. Funeral Services were held Friday, September 24 at l:30 pm from the Stephenson-Wyman Funeral Home in Clare, with Pastor Donald Mainprize officiating. Burial was in the Surrey Twp. Cemetery. Memorials may be made to the Farwell Church of Christ or to Northwoods Nursing Center.
